upgrade CI to use TTT woodpecker
This commit is contained in:
parent
0714ddfe8f
commit
dc812f58e1
3 changed files with 25 additions and 7 deletions
18
.woodpecker.yml
Normal file
18
.woodpecker.yml
Normal file
|
@ -0,0 +1,18 @@
|
|||
steps:
|
||||
prepare:
|
||||
image: bash
|
||||
commands:
|
||||
- systemctl --user stop ttt-org
|
||||
- cp ttt-org.container ~/.config/containers/systemd
|
||||
|
||||
container-build:
|
||||
image: bash
|
||||
commands:
|
||||
- sed -i "s/DATE/$(date -I)/g" index.html
|
||||
- sed -i "s/VERSION/$(git log -1 --oneline | awk '{print $1}')/g" index.html
|
||||
- podman build -t ttt-org .
|
||||
|
||||
container-deploy:
|
||||
image: bash
|
||||
commands:
|
||||
- systemctl --user start ttt-org
|
Loading…
Add table
Add a link
Reference in a new issue